Importance of the Cooling System

The cooling system regulates engine temperature by circulating coolant through the engine and radiator. This system prevents the engine from overheating and causing irreversible damage. Given its crucial role, regular maintenance and prompt repairs are indispensable for vehicle longevity and reliability.

Common Indicators of Issues

Signs of a malfunctioning cooling system can range from visible leaks and overheating to less obvious symptoms such as inconsistent cabin heating or a sweet, antifreeze-like odor. Observing any of these signs should prompt immediate action, including a comprehensive inspection by a certified technician.

Components of the Cooling System

Understanding the system’s key components can help you recognize potential issues. The primary components include the radiator, thermostat, water pump, cooling fans, and various hoses and sensors. Each part is integral to the system’s overall performance and requires regular inspection.

Diagnostic Procedures

Diagnosing issues in the cooling system involves a range of tests, including pressure tests on the radiator and hoses, thermostat checks, and visual inspections for leaks or damage. Advanced diagnostics may involve digital scans of the electronic components governing the cooling fans and sensors.
